Description
I prompted the MakeCode agent to create a "new, separate tutorial" from the tutorial that I had made, but instead of making a new markdown file for the new tutorial to live, all of the content was overwritten. We don't want a user to lose their progress or work, so we should have agents favor making new files if there is any indication from the user that they want something like that.
